在当今数字化时代,区块链技术已经成为一个备受关注的话题。它不仅改变了传统行业的运作方式,还为数据安全和信任机制提供了全新的解决方案。那么,究竟什么是区块链?它的基本原理又是什么?本文将为您详细解读。
什么是区块链?
区块链是一种分布式账本技术,它通过加密算法和共识机制,确保数据的安全性和不可篡改性。简单来说,区块链就是一个由多个区块组成的链条,每个区块都包含了一定数量的数据记录,并且通过特定的哈希值与前一个区块相连,形成一条完整的链条。
基本组成元素
1. 区块:区块链的基本单位,每个区块中包含了若干笔交易记录。
2. 哈希值:每个区块都有一个唯一的哈希值,用于标识该区块的内容。哈希值是由区块中的数据经过加密算法生成的。
3. 链式结构:每个区块都通过其哈希值与前一个区块连接起来,形成了一个链条。
4. 节点:参与区块链网络的计算机或设备被称为节点。节点负责验证和存储区块链上的数据。
工作原理
1. 数据记录:当一笔新的交易发生时,它会被广播到整个区块链网络中的所有节点。
2. 验证过程:节点会对这笔交易进行验证,确保其合法性和真实性。
3. 打包成区块:一旦交易被验证通过,它会被打包进一个新的区块中。
4. 添加到链上:新区块通过共识机制(如工作量证明PoW或权益证明PoS)被添加到现有的区块链上。
5. 不可篡改性:由于每个区块都包含了前一个区块的哈希值,因此任何对已有区块的修改都会破坏整个链条的完整性,从而被网络拒绝。
应用场景
区块链技术的应用范围非常广泛,包括但不限于:
- 金融领域:跨境支付、证券交易、保险理赔等。
- 供应链管理:追踪商品的来源和流向,提高透明度。
- 医疗健康:患者数据的安全存储和共享。
- 版权保护:数字内容的确权和分发。
总结
区块链技术以其去中心化、安全性高和透明度强的特点,正在逐渐改变我们的生活和工作方式。尽管目前仍面临一些技术和法律上的挑战,但随着技术的不断进步和完善,区块链有望在未来发挥更大的作用。希望本文能帮助您更好地理解区块链技术的基本原理及其潜在价值。